If you get an Apex'i World Sport universal muffler, or a similar oval muffler (magnaflow, sebring tuning, etc) with a long resonator (12"-18") you'll get a nice deep sound, with no raspy crap...resonators are key. Systems with no resonators are usually louder and raspier.
